Start your journey for free
Begin your learning experience and become a software developer with certificate courses curated to land your dream job.
Skills Covered in this Path
- Programming Fundamentals
 - Understanding Variables
 - Conditional Statements
 - Looping & Iteration
 - Data Types
 - Functions
 - Cross-Language Application of Concepts
 - Strengthening Programming Basics
 - Variables in C
 - Data Types
 - I/O operations in C
 - Operators
 - Arrays
 - Functions in C
 - Strings
 - Structure and Unions
 - Pointers in C
 - Arrays in C programming
 - Stacks
 - Queue
 - Linked List
 - Heaps
 - Hashing
 - Binary Search
 - Tree Data Structure
 - Binary Tree Data structure
 - Visual Graphic Concepts in C programming language
 - Basics of C++
 - Control Statements
 - Strings
 - Arrays
 - Functions
 - Pointers
 - Basic OOPs Concept
 - Class
 - Object
 - Access Specifiers
 - Constructors
 - Four principles of OOPs
 - Rank of a matrix
 - echelon form
 - solving linear equations
 - Gauss-Elimination
 - Gauss-Jordan
 - Gauss-Seidel methods
 - eigenvalues and eigenvectors
 - Rayleigh’s power method
 - and diagonalization techniques
 - Object-Oriented Programming
 - Classes
 - Objects
 - Methods
 - Inheritance In Java
 - Data Structures Basics
 - Importance of Data Structures
 - Algorithms Introduction
 - Time Complexity
 - Recursion Fundamentals
 - Recursive Functions
 - Recursive Trees
 - Tower of Hanoi
 - Sorting Algorithms
 - Bubble Sort
 - Quick Sort
 - Merge Sort
 - Insertion Sort
 - Data Structures
 - Recursion
 - Bubble Sort
 - Quick Sort
 - Insertion Sort
 - Merge Sort
 - Android Architecture
 - Activities and Intents
 - User Interface Design
 - API Integration
 - Data Storage Options
 - MVC and MVVM Patterns
 - Debugging and Testing
 - Publishing Apps on Google Play
 - Basics of AngularJS
 - Single Page Application
 - MVC Architecture
 - AngularJS To Angular7
 - Typescript
 - Data Types
 - Classes
 - Objects
 - Interfaces
 - Generics
 - Angular7 Components
 - Templates
 - Styles
 - Angular7 Modules
 - Angular7 Decorators
 - Containerization
 - YAML files
 - Kubernetes Architecture
 - DevOps Fundamentals
 - Version Control With Git
 - Containerization Using Docker
 - Continuous Integration
 - Jenkins Setup
 - DevOps Lifecycle
 - Automation Practices
 - Software Deployment
 - Monitoring Tools
 - Collaboration In DevOps Teams
 - Applications: Tic Tac Toe
 - Snake Game
 - Cell Referencing
 - Tables and Borders in Excel
 - Date and Time in Excel
 - Sorting and Filtering
 - If-Else condition
 - General functions in Descriptive Analysis